About Arkansas, U.S., Compiled Marriages from Select Counties, 1820-1949

This database contains marriage information from selected areas of Arkansas from 1820-1949. A complete list of which counties are included in this index is provided below. Please note that not all counties are included. Information that may be found in this database for each individual includes their name, spouse's name, and marriage date and location. Marriage records are great sources for genealogists because they document an individual in a particular place and time as well as provide details about that person's marriage.

It is important that you use the information found in this database to locate your ancestor in the original records that this index references. Usually more information is available in the records themselves than is found in an index. For example, marriage records sometimes provide the birth dates and places of the bride and groom, their parents' names, their addresses, and witnesses' names, in addition to the information found in this index.

This collection represents information originating on courthouse marriage licenses in various counties of Arkansas. Copies of these records may be obtained from the county clerk in the county in which the license was issued. This was usually the county that the bride was from. Microfilmed copies of these records may also be found at the Family History Library (FHL) in Salt Lake City or possibly at the state archives.

Counties and years included in this database:

Each county name is followed by the approximate years and number of individuals indexed. Please note that this index is not a comprehensive index of all marriages occurring within these counties for these years. Therefore, if you do not find your ancestors in this index it does not necessarily mean that they were not married during these time periods or in these locations.

Calhoun 1851-1890 (1,400)
Crawford 1877-1887 (2,400)
Garland 1879-1949 (5,000)
Hempstead 1820-1881 (2,900)
Hot Spring 1825-1880 (1,000)
Jefferson 1830-1861 (950)
Phillips 1820-1879 (4,350)
Pope 1830-1859 (400)
Saline 1836-1875 (1,500)
Stone 1873-1890 (950)
Union 1830-1869 (2,350)
Washington 1870-1879 (2,000)
Yell 1841-1878 (400)
